FMS Delhi MBA Batch 2017-19: List of Candidates Shortlisted for Extempore & PI Out

Faculty of Management Studies (FMS) , University of Delhi has released the list of candidates who have been shortlisted for the extempore and PI rounds for the MBA Batch 2017-19 batch. 2160 candidates have been shortlisted for the next round of selection scheduled for April 10 to 17, 2017.

The number of students shortlisted for the programme is 10 times the total number of seats i.e. 200. The number of students shortlisted in 2016 was 2157. Selection of students for the Extempore and PI round is done on the basis of composite score of CAT 2016 and academic record. Following is the formula to calculate the composite score:

Composite Score = ∑ (Score in Section * Weightage) /Max Marks for the Section

Female candidates are given 3 marks extra while evaluating the composite score.

CAT Section-wise Weightage:

Section Weightage
Verbal and Reading Comprehension 40%
Quantitative Ability 30%
Data Interpretation & Logical Reasoning 30%

Here is the category-wise distribution of the shortlisted candidates:

Category Number of Candidates Shortlisted (E &PI) Number of Seats Composite Score
General 1010 101 52.986
SC 300 30 31.462
ST 150 15 22.697
OBC 540 54 38.859
PH1 20 2 28.223
PH2 20 2 01.319
PH3 20 2 37.596
CW1 18 2 04.205
CW2 23 2 07.789
CW3 19 2 02.238
CW4 27 2 06.147
CW5 13 2 32.614
Total 2160 216

All candidates who have been selected will have to fill the proforma in order to appear for the PI and Extempore round. The proforma and required documents can be submitted at FMS latest by March 17, 2017. Following is the list of documents that need to be sent:

  • Date of Birth Certificate
  • Educational Qualifications Certificates
  • Reservation Claim Certificates (If any)
  • Experience Certificate
  • CAT 2016 Score Card

The score for the final selection will be computed on the basis of the following weightages. Students will be assessed on the basis of their overall performance in CAT, Extempore and PI.

Weightage for final selection:

Components Weightage
CAT Score 85%
Extempore Speech 5%
Personal Interview 10%
